Preparation for use Locking button Lock hole Pull out the Locking buttons, fold the tray over the seat back and then release the Locking buttons. Ensure the tray is locked securely in position before use.

In use The child must always wear the waist, shoulder and crotch straps provided. NOTE: For clarity the tray is shown in the folded position. You should always use the highchair with the tray locked in position as shown on page 4. We recommend that a separate seat cushion or insert is used to help seat smaller children Slider...
After use To fold the chair for storage, first remove any insert cushion that may be used. To fold the tray: 1. Unlock the tray by pulling the locking buttons outward and lifting the tray. 2. Swing the tray over the backrest and allow it to hang down at the rear of the chair.
